Search South Africa News

Home / ZA Blog News Service in South Africa / Relationship Coordinator (RC)

Relationship Coordinator (RC)

The Click Foundation
Location : Sandton GP ZA
Ability to work under pressure and think on their feet. Working closely with service providers and overseeing work done on the labs.

More >>

jobs by

JOBS IN SOUTH AFRICA

Search South Africa News